We had tea and crumpets at The Pump Room. "Regarded as the social heart of bath for more than two centuries, the Pump Room is a striking neo-classical salon where hot Spa water is drawn for drinking." It's also mentioned by Jane Austen in Persuasion and/or Northanger Abbey. The Spa water tasted like.. warm water, and made us feel sort of odd. The tea was better.








We did nottt go into the Roman Baths, as there were about a million tourists inside thanks to the long weekend. But we peered at them from the window of the Pump Room.
